Ok I've been trying to understand this for a while and the problem seems to be with the scenery, or Orbx scenery. According to this Orbx post https://orbxsystems.com/forum/topic/191827-airports-updated-in-p3dv5-but-not-in-orbx/

P3Dv5 has included both parallel runways for 17R/L and 35R/L for CYYC so I take it that v4.5 doesn't have 17L/35R in the scenery. But if I leave the Orbx region scenery enable with Orbx 'ADE_FTX_NRM_CYYC_Calgary_Intl.BGL'  and ADE_FTX_NRM_CYYC_Calgary_Intl_CVX.bgl' files it will revert back to the 16/34. However if I disable the above Orbx CYYC BGL's in v4.5 I will do get 17R/35L instead of 16/34 but the scenery doesn't have 17L/35R. So fsAerodata has the correct data for 17R/35L but won't have 17L/35R until the scenery gets updated by Orbx.
